集成电路技术分享

 找回密码
 我要注册

QQ登录

只需一步,快速开始

搜索
查看: 2744|回复: 6

如何处理RAM的输入输出与双向数据总路线的连接

[复制链接]
encounter 发表于 2010-6-28 00:35:35 | 显示全部楼层 |阅读模式
本帖最后由 fpgaw 于 2010-7-6 05:24 编辑

在QUARTUS里调用RAM,有数据输入和数据输出,它们是分开的.而总线是个双向的,怎么连接起来?

我的解决方法是加了下面的一个模块,这样是可以读数据,可是我在PCI里的时序,要读两次才能读出正确的数据.

网上找,都没有找到相关芯片关于数据输入输出与总路线的连接方法,所以请教高手指点:如何连接RAM的数据输入输出到双向的数据总路线上?
module ioprocess(
oe_,
din,
dout,
LD_a
);
inputoe_;
input[7:0] din;
output [7:0] dout;
inout[7:0] LD_a;
//reg  [7:0] LD_a_buffer;

wire  [7:0] dout;

assigndout=LD_a;
assignLD_a= (oe_==0) ? (din) : 8'bz;
endmodule
 楼主| encounter 发表于 2010-6-28 02:21:17 | 显示全部楼层
我的做法:<br>
module dut( rden, data, datai, datao );<br>
input rden;<br>
input datai;&nbsp; &nbsp;//from ram dataout<br>
output datao;&nbsp; &nbsp;//to ram datain<br>
inout data;<br>
<br>
assign datao = data;<br>
assign data = rden ? datai : 'hz;<br>
endmodule<br>
试试看。。。。
       
ICE 发表于 2010-6-28 02:47:50 | 显示全部楼层
楼主好人!楼主好人!!!!!!!!!!!
VVIC 发表于 2010-6-28 04:06:39 | 显示全部楼层
回复2#<br>
<br>
这样子是可以,但是在PCI的时序里就不行了,要读两次
 楼主| encounter 发表于 2010-6-28 05:26:49 | 显示全部楼层
回复4#:<br>
时序确实有点问题,因为我这边没有仿真软件,所以没去深究,好像是要把 rden 打一拍。主要是因为定制的 ram 是寄存器输出,如果改成线形输出就可以。
interi 发表于 2010-6-28 06:48:03 | 显示全部楼层
&nbsp; &nbsp; 热镀锌防爆剂是引进日本专利,专门用以杜绝漏镀,防止锌液爆溅、减少锌灰降低锌耗和提高生产效率的新产品。能够降低锌耗、增加锌液流动性、减薄镀层、减少锌灰<br>
镀件在助镀剂槽中浸渍后因助镀液干燥时间长而不得不放置相应时间,或不得不另置干燥床,经常因助镀液未完全干燥就放入锌锅而引起锌液爆溅,造成锌液的非生产性损耗并威胁工人的人身安全;现有的热镀锌要通过烘烤工艺不但生产效率低,而且会出现烘枯而产生漏镀影响镀件质量。除了钢带、钢丝等连续性的热镀工艺外,其它可锻铸铁及钢铁工件的热镀锌均存在这一问题。<br>
热镀锌防爆剂的使用不需要对您的生产系统重新设计或大换血,仅按1%的比例将防爆剂加入助镀剂槽中即可用脱水工序取代烘烤工序,达到提高生产效率、减少漏镀、完全防止锌液爆溅降低锌耗,保障操作人员人身安全的目的。能够降低锌耗、增加锌液流动性、减薄镀层、减少锌灰<br>
使用热镀锌防爆剂后,镀件从助镀剂槽中出来后2&mdash;5秒钟即迅速完成干燥过程,提高生产效率几十倍以上;它能够彻底除去工件上残留的氧,并在镀件表面挂上一层特殊的保护层,杜绝工件铁基体与空气接触,防止漏铁的发生,保证镀锌的顺利进行。添加防爆剂后,相同温度下助镀剂干燥时间缩短近80%,基本无锌液爆溅现象;镀件在锌锅中浸镀后,锌液表面产生的厚厚的块状锌灰在添加防爆剂后变成薄薄的片状,可减少锌灰20%&mdash;40%,有明显降低锌耗效果<br>
地&nbsp; &nbsp; 址:武汉市前三眼桥76号长安公寓2单元3-1号 邮编:430023<br>
联 系 人:刘进东&nbsp; &nbsp; 电子邮件:whgyhb@21cn.com<br>
网&nbsp; &nbsp; 址:
        www.51516595.com
<br>
热镀锌防爆剂电话:13376876276
inter 发表于 2010-6-28 06:53:38 | 显示全部楼层
z这个不错,看看怎么样
您需要登录后才可以回帖 登录 | 我要注册

本版积分规则

关闭

站长推荐上一条 /1 下一条

QQ|小黑屋|手机版|Archiver|fpga论坛|fpga设计论坛 ( 京ICP备20003123号-1 )

GMT+8, 2024-12-24 09:55 , Processed in 0.059191 second(s), 20 queries .

Powered by Discuz! X3.4

© 2001-2023 Discuz! Team.

快速回复 返回顶部 返回列表